Allie was born around November 21, 2003. She is going to be a smallish girl when full grown. Altho her mother was pure breed Pyrenees, we suspect her father was a wandering Lab.
Allie has been showing definite signs of helping her foster mom with balance. With a little training Allie may have the potential to help someone as a therapy dog, as Pyrs have been known to do.
Allie walks well on a leash. She loves to play with her toys and the other dogs in the household. She likes to lick the cats until they get tired of her and walk away.
Allie listens well and has a sweet personality. She is very outgoing and will walk up to strangers to be petted.
Allie is now spayed, up to date on vaccinations, and on heartworm prevention. She is ready to go to her new home where she would make a great companion for a handicapped person, a stay at home mom or a work at home family. She loves company!
